At a Glance
| Category | Details |
|---|---|
| Exam Code | Agent-Spec |
| Duration | 105 minutes |
| Questions | 60 multiple-choice |
| Passing Score | 73% |
| Cost | $200 USD (Retakes: $100 USD) |
| Delivery | Proctored online or at a testing center |
| Prerequisites | None (though Plat-Admn-201 is highly recommended) |
| Recommended Experience | 1+ year of Salesforce experience; basic understanding of AI/ML concepts |

Exam Outline
| Domain | Weight | What’s Covered |
|---|---|---|
| AI Agents | 35% | Configuring standard/custom topics, agent actions, security, and agent types (Employee, Service, Sales). |
| Prompt Engineering | 20% | Prompt Builder use cases, template management, role-based access, and grounding techniques. |
| Data Cloud for Agentforce | 20% | Using unstructured data, chunking, indexing, and Data Cloud retrievers (individual vs. ensemble). |
| Development Lifecycle | 20% | Testing with reasoning traces, accuracy metrics, and moving agents from Sandbox to Production. |
| Multi-Agent Interoperability | 5% | Understanding how multiple agents interact and hand off tasks within the ecosystem. |

Suggested Study Path
- Spin up a Developer Org and install the Agentforce-enabled trial. You cannot pass this exam by reading documentation alone; you need hands-on time with
Agent Builder. - Master Prompt Builder grounding by experimenting with field generation and flex templates. Understand exactly how the agent pulls record data to personalize its output.
- Deep dive into Data Cloud concepts, specifically how chunking and indexing work for unstructured data. This is where most “traditional” admins struggle.
- Practice reasoning traces to troubleshoot agent behavior. Learn to read why an agent chose a specific
ActionorTopicduring a conversation. - Review the Summer ’25 Release notes. Salesforce updates AI features rapidly, and the exam aligns with the latest platform capabilities.
- Take a diagnostic practice test to identify your weak spots, then focus your “cramming” specifically on the high-weight AI Agents domain.
Watch Out For
- The “Best Practice” Trap. Several answers may be technically possible, but Salesforce will look for the solution that uses standard features or the
Einstein Trust Layerfirst. - Grounding Logic. Don’t confuse “Grounding” with simple data merging. Understand the specific technical considerations for vector vs. keyword search.
- Agent Security. Pay close attention to the
Agent Userconcept. If you don’t understand how permissions apply to the agent itself, you’ll miss the security-related questions. - Topic Overlap. Understanding when a business requirement should be a “Topic” versus an “Action” is a frequent point of confusion in scenario questions.
